Schneider ATV320 Drives Fault Codes:
| Fault Code and Meaning | Cause and Remedy |
|---|---|
| AnF [Load slipping] | Cause: The difference between the output frequency and the speed feedback is not correct. Remedy:
|
| ASF [Angle Error] | Cause: This occurs during the phase-shift angle measurement, if the motor phase is disconnected or if the motor inductance is too high. Remedy:
|
| bLF [Brake control] | Cause: Brake release current not reached. Brake engage frequency threshold [Brake engage freq] (bEn) only regulated when brake logic control is assigned. Remedy:
|
| brF [Brake feedback] | Cause: The brake feedback contact does not match the brake logic control. The brake does not stop the motor quickly enough. Remedy:
|
| CrF1 [Precharge] | Cause: Charging relay control detected fault or charging resistor damaged. Remedy:
|
| EEF1 [Control Eeprom] | Cause: Internal memory detected fault, control block. Remedy:
|
| EEF2 [Power Eeprom] | Cause: Internal memory detected fault, power card. Remedy:
|
| FCF1 [Out. contact. stuck] | Cause: The output contactor remains closed although the opening conditions have been met. Remedy:
|
| HdF [IGBT desaturation] | Cause: Short-circuit or grounding at the drive output. Remedy:
|
| ILF [internal com. link] | Cause: Communication interruption between option card and drive. Remedy:
|
| InF1 [Rating error] | Cause: The power card is different from the card stored. Remedy:
|
| InF2 [Incompatible PB] | Cause: The power card is incompatible with the control block. Remedy:
|
| InF3 [Internal serial link] | Cause: Communication interruption between the internal cards. Remedy:
|
| InF4 [Internal-mftg zone] | Cause: Internal data inconsistent. Remedy:
|
| InF6 [Internal – fault option] | Cause: The option installed in the drive is not recognized. Remedy:
|
| InF9 [Internal- I measure] | Cause: The current measurements are incorrect. Remedy:
|
| InFA [Internal-mains circuit] | Cause: The input stage is not operating correctly. Remedy:
|
| InFb [Internal- th. sensor] | Cause: The drive temperature sensor is not operating correctly. Remedy:
|
| InFE [internal- CPU] | Cause: Internal microprocessor detected fault. Remedy:
|

| SOF [Overspeed] | Cause: Instability or driving load too high. Overspeed threshold has been reached. Remedy:
|
| SPF [Speed fdback loss] | Cause: Signal on “Pulse input” missing, or Encoder feedback signal missing. Remedy:
|
| CnF [Com. network] | Cause: Communication interruption on communication card. Remedy:
|
| CoF [CANopen com.] | Cause: Communication interruption on the CANopenĀ® bus. Remedy:
|
| EPF1 [External flt-LI/Bit] | Cause: Event triggered by an external device, depending on user. Remedy:
|
| EPF2 [External fault com.] | Cause: Event triggered by a communication network. Remedy:
|
| FbES [FB stop flt.] | Cause: Function blocks have been stopped while motor was running. Remedy:
|
| FCF2 [Out. contact. open.] | Cause: The output contactor remains open although the closing conditions have been met. Remedy:
|
| LCF [input contactor] | Cause: The drive is not turned on even though [Mains V. time out] (LCt) has elapsed. Remedy:
|
| LFF3 [AI3 4-20mA loss] | Cause: Loss of the 4-20 mA reference on analog input AI3. Remedy:
|
| ObF [Overbraking] | Cause: Braking too sudden or driving load too high. Supply voltage too high. Remedy:
|

|
| OHF [Drive overheat] | Cause: Drive temperature too high. Remedy:
|
| OLC [Proc. overload flt] | Cause: Process overload. Remedy:
|
| OLF [Motor overload] | Cause: Triggered by excessive motor current. Remedy:
|
| OPF1 [1 output phase loss] | Cause: Loss of one phase at drive output. Remedy:
|

|
| OSF [Mains overvoltage] | Cause: Supply voltage too high. Disturbed mains supply. Remedy:
|
| OtFL [LI6=PTC overheat] | Cause: Overheating of PTC probes detected on input LI6. Remedy:
|
| PtFL [LI6=PTC probe] | Cause: PTC probe on input LI6 open or short-circuited. Remedy:
|
| SCF1 [Motor short circuit] | Cause: Short-circuit or grounding at the drive output. Remedy:
|
| SCF3 [Ground short circuit] | Cause: Significant earth leakage current at the drive output if several motors are connected in parallel. Remedy:
|
| SCF4 [IGBT short circuit] | Cause: Power component detected fault. Remedy:
|
| SCF5 [Motor short circuit] | Cause: Short-circuit at drive output. Remedy:
|
| SLF1 [Modbus com.] | Cause: Communication interruption on the Modbus bus. Remedy:
|
| SLF2 [PC com.] | Cause: Communication interruption with PC Software. Remedy:
|
| SLF3 [HMI com.] | Cause: Communication interruption with the graphic display terminal or remote display terminal. Remedy:
|
| SSF [Torque/current lim] | Cause: Switch to torque or current limitation. Remedy:
|
| tJF [IGBT overheat] | Cause: Drive overheated. Remedy:
|
| tnF [Auto-tuning] | Cause: Special motor, motor power unsuitable, not connected, or not stopped. Remedy:
|
| ULF [Proc. underload Flt] | Cause: Process underload. Remedy:
|
| CFF [Incorrect config.] | Cause: Option card changed or removed. Control block replaced by a control block configured on a drive with a different rating. Remedy:
|
| CFI [Invalid config.] | Cause: Invalid configuration. The configuration loaded is inconsistent. Remedy:
|
| CFI2 [Download invalid] | Cause: Interruption of download operation. Remedy:
|
| CSF [Ch. Sw. fault] | Cause: Switch to not valid channels. Remedy:
|
| dLF [Dynamic load fault] | Cause: Abnormal load variation. Remedy:
|
| FbE [FB fault] | Cause: Function blocks error. Remedy:
|
| HCF [Cards pairing] | Cause: The [CARDS PAIRING] (PPI-) function has been configured and a drive card has been changed. Remedy:
|
| PHF [Input phase loss] | Cause: Drive incorrectly supplied, fuse blown, phase missing, or unbalanced load. Remedy:
|
| USF [Undervoltage] | Cause: Supply mains too low. Transient voltage dip. Remedy:
|
| InIt [Initialization in progress] | Description: The microcontroller is initializing. Search underway for communication configuration. |
| Com.E (Flashing) [Communication error] | Description: Time out detected fault (50 ms). This message is displayed after 20 attempts at communication. |
| A-17 (Flashing) [Alarm button] | Description: A key has been held down for more than 10 seconds. The keypad is disconnected or woke up while a key is pressed. |
| cLr (Flashing) [Confirmation of detected fault reset] | Description: This is displayed when the STOP key is pressed once if the active command channel is the remote display terminal. |
| dEU.E (Flashing) [Drive disparity] | Description: The drive brand does not match that of the remote display terminal. |
| rOM.E (Flashing) [ROM anomaly] | Description: The remote display terminal detects a ROM anomaly on the basis of checksum calculation. |
| rAM.E (Flashing) [RAM anomaly] | Description: The remote display terminal detects a RAM anomaly. |
| CPU.E (Flashing) [Other detected faults] | Description: Other detected faults. |
